AJ SCOTT, CPCU, CIRMS joined the Cline Agency in 2006, where she has since worked in the certificate department, managed a book of renewals, and spearheaded the lessor’s risk and workers’ comp departments before assuming her current role in 2011 as a production team leader overseeing new business and focusing primarily on community associations. She completed her CPCU® designation (Chartered Property Casualty Underwriter) in November 2014 and was recognized as the Distinguished Graduate at the 2015 conferment ceremony in Indianapolis. In June 2019, she earned her CIRMS designation (Community Insurance Risk Management Specialist) from CAI (Community Associations Institute).

From 2012-2019, AJ was actively involved in the Independent Insurance Agents & Brokers Association (the Big “I”) at the local, state and national levels. In 2016, she served both as Chair of the Greater Los Angeles I-Day Convention and as President of the Los Angeles chapter (IIABA-LA) and presented as a panelist at the 2016 IIABCal Blue Ribbon Conference. She has also participated in the Big “I” Legislative Conference in Washington, D.C. five times (2013-2016, 2019).
